#WalWalOfficialMovieTrailer Adjective.  walwal . baggy; loose. haggard. having the tongue hanging out (as a tired dog)-Wiktionary (walwal is lawlaw in reverse), but Nestor Cuartero wrote in his article that Walwal” is derived from a popular slang that Millennials frequently use. The term is believed to emanate from the phrase “walang pakialam” and its closest English translation is “to get wasted” from drinking too much alcohol. DIRECTED BY JOSE JAVIER REYES a.k.a. Joey Reyes WRITTEN BY MARK GERARD FOLIENTE, who, at nineteen(19), currently holds the title to the youngest Filipino screenwriter for a full-length mainstream film feature A nineteen-year-old young man wrote the script for this movie and boy, we are impressed.
